Joy Mol went to school in Zimbabwe, East London and Bloemfontein, and then studied at the Teachers' Training College in Bloemfontein. She is a schoolteacher and has taught for a number of years. After that she spent 24 years bringing up three children (and one husband). She loves working with children and for a number of years she led a Good News Club in her home, and also initiated the commencement of several such clubs in Pretoria, teaching and encouraging mothers how to conduct such clubs in their homes.

Since 1978 she and Arnold have conducted more than 150 family life weekend seminars throughout Southern Africa, as well as in Europe. She has co-authored a book with him: "101 Ways to Steal Your Wife's Heart".
She is a frequent speaker at women's forums dealing with topics of marriage, parenting, relationships, and spiritual enrichment.

For more than 25 years she has led a weekly Bible Study for women, of different cultures and denominations and spends a good deal of her time counselling women on spiritual and family problems. She has recently started a weekly Bible Study for Asian ladies, mainly from the embassies. Together with Arnold she has participated in several TV programmes as well as numerous radio programmes. She is an accomplished musician and was part of a singing group, called the " Shalom Singers". She is a pianist and an organist in her church and also headed up the Primary Department in the Sunday School for many years.

She has three married children, Michael and Duane, both medical doctors, and Colette who is a Licensed Professional Counsellor in Texas. Joy is also a 'Grammy' of eight precious grandchildren, who are the light
of her life.
